Identity クラス
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
注意事項
This class is obsoleted in this android platform
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。
[Android.Runtime.Register("java/security/Identity", DoNotGenerateAcw=true)]
[System.Obsolete("This class is obsoleted in this android platform")]
public abstract class Identity : Java.Lang.Object, IDisposable, Java.Interop.IJavaPeerable, Java.IO.ISerializable, Java.Security.IPrincipal
[<Android.Runtime.Register("java/security/Identity", DoNotGenerateAcw=true)>]
[<System.Obsolete("This class is obsoleted in this android platform")>]
type Identity = class
inherit Object
interface ISerializable
interface IJavaObject
interface IDisposable
interface IJavaPeerable
interface IPrincipal
- 継承
- 派生
- 属性
- 実装
注釈
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 ID は、デーモン スレッドやスマート カードなど、より抽象的な (または具体的な) コンストラクトである場合もあります。
すべての ID オブジェクトには、名前と公開キーがあります。 名前は変更できません。 ID のスコープを設定することもできます。 つまり、特定のスコープを持つ ID が指定されている場合、ID の名前と公開キーはそのスコープ内で一意になります。
ID には証明書のセットもあります (すべて独自の公開キーを認定します)。 これらの証明書で指定されたプリンシパル名は同じである必要はありません。キーのみです。
ID をサブクラス化して、郵便アドレスやメール アドレス、電話番号、顔やロゴの画像などを含めることができます。
1.1 で追加されました。
このメンバーは非推奨です。 このクラスは非推奨となり、今後のバージョンの Java SE では削除される可能性があります。 これは、java.security.KeyStore
java.security.cert
パッケージ、および java.security.Principal
.
の Java ドキュメントjava.security.Identity
このページの一部は、Android オープンソース プロジェクトによって作成および共有され、クリエイティブ コモンズ 2.5 属性ライセンスに記載されている条件に従って使用される作業に基づく変更です。
コンストラクター
Identity() |
古い.
シリアル化専用のコンストラクター。 |
Identity(IntPtr, JniHandleOwnership) |
古い.
JNI オブジェクトのマネージド表現を作成するときに使用されるコンストラクター。ランタイムによって呼び出されます。 |
Identity(String) |
古い.
指定した名前を持ち、スコープを持たない ID を構築します。 |
Identity(String, IdentityScope) |
古い.
指定した名前とスコープを持つ ID を構築します。 |
プロパティ
Class |
古い.
この |
Handle |
古い.
基になる Android インスタンスへのハンドル。 (継承元 Object) |
Info |
古い.
この ID に対して以前に指定した一般的な情報を返します。 または、この ID の一般的な情報文字列を指定します。 |
JniIdentityHashCode |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
JniPeerMembers |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 |
Name |
古い.
この ID の名前を返します。 |
PeerReference |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
PublicKey |
古い.
この ID の公開キーを返します。 または、この ID の公開キーを設定します。 |
Scope |
古い.
この ID のスコープを返します。 |
ThresholdClass |
古い.
この API は Android 用 Mono インフラストラクチャをサポートしており、コードから直接使用するためのものではありません。 |
ThresholdType |
古い.
この API は Android 用 Mono インフラストラクチャをサポートしており、コードから直接使用するためのものではありません。 |
メソッド
AddCertificate(ICertificate) |
古い.
この ID の証明書を追加します。 |
Certificates() |
古い.
この ID のすべての証明書のコピーを返します。 |
Clone() |
古い.
このオブジェクトのコピーを作成して返します。 (継承元 Object) |
Dispose() |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
Dispose(Boolean) |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
Equals(Object) |
古い.
指定したオブジェクトとこの ID の間の等価性をテストします。 |
GetHashCode() |
古い.
オブジェクトのハッシュ コード値を返します。 (継承元 Object) |
IdentityEquals(Identity) |
古い.
指定した ID とこの ID の間の等価性をテストします。 |
JavaFinalize() |
古い.
オブジェクトへの参照がなくなったとガベージ コレクションによって判断されたときに、オブジェクトのガベージ コレクターによって呼び出されます。 (継承元 Object) |
Notify() |
古い.
このオブジェクトのモニターで待機している 1 つのスレッドを起動します。 (継承元 Object) |
NotifyAll() |
古い.
このオブジェクトのモニターで待機しているすべてのスレッドを起動します。 (継承元 Object) |
RemoveCertificate(ICertificate) |
古い.
この ID から証明書を削除します。 |
SetHandle(IntPtr, JniHandleOwnership) |
古い.
Handle プロパティを設定します。 (継承元 Object) |
ToArray<T>() |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
ToString() |
古い.
オブジェクトの文字列表現を返します。 (継承元 Object) |
ToString(Boolean) |
古い.
この ID の文字列形式を返します。必要に応じて、引数を指定せずにメソッドによって提供される |
UnregisterFromRuntime() |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
Wait() |
古い.
現在のスレッドが目覚めるまで待機させます。通常<は、通知<>/em> または <em>割り込み/em> を受け<取ります。 (継承元 Object) |
Wait(Int64) |
古い.
現在のスレッドが目覚めるまで待機します。通常<><は、通知/em> または <em>中断</em> によって、または一定のリアルタイムが経過するまで待機します。 (継承元 Object) |
Wait(Int64, Int32) |
古い.
現在のスレッドが目覚めるまで待機します。通常<><は、通知/em> または <em>中断</em> によって、または一定のリアルタイムが経過するまで待機します。 (継承元 Object) |
明示的なインターフェイスの実装
IJavaPeerable.Disposed() |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
IJavaPeerable.DisposeUnlessReferenced() |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
IJavaPeerable.Finalized() |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
IJavaPeerable.JniManagedPeerState |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
IJavaPeerable.SetJniIdentityHashCode(Int32) |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
IJavaPeerable.SetJniManagedPeerState(JniManagedPeerStates) |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
IJavaPeerable.SetPeerReference(JniObjectReference) |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 (継承元 Object) |
拡張メソッド
JavaCast<TResult>(IJavaObject) |
古い.
Android ランタイムチェック型変換を実行します。 |
JavaCast<TResult>(IJavaObject) |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 |
GetJniTypeName(IJavaPeerable) |
古い.
このクラスは、ID を表します。つまり、公開キーを使用して ID を認証できるユーザー、企業、組織などの実際のオブジェクトです。 |